CBDT signs 9 advance Pricing agreements
Central Board of Direct Taxes has signed nine unilateral advance pricing agreements with Indian Tax Payers.The different sectors are oil and gas exploration,education,banking,pharmaceuticals,manufacturing and IT.An advance pricing agreement is an ahead-of-time agreement between a taxpayer and a tax authority on an appropriate transfer pricing methodology (TPM) for a set of transactions at issue over a fixed period of time.

China drills out gas from flammable ice
China has drilled out gas from flammable ice in the South China Sea.They recieved a total of 309,000 cubic metres of natural gas a record extraction volume from gas hydrate.Flammable ice which is also known as methane hydrate consists of methane trapped within water crystals.
DRDO unveils unmanned tanks
Defence Research and Development Organisation has unveiled unmanned tanks for the army.The tanks are are of three variants-Muntra S is for unmanned surveilance,Muntra M for detecting mines and Muntra N is for operation in areas where there is a bio weapon risk.
Srilanka and China sign a new deal
Srilanka signed a deal to lease the Hambantota port to China to owe the debt to they had while buiding the port.China will hold 70% stake in a joint venture with the Srilanka to run the port and to convert loans with $6bn that Srilanka owes China into equity.
